Recording Meeting Comments
A meeting comment is the voice equivalent of a document. You can add meeting 
comments before, during, or after a meeting to record opinions and ideas. 
However, the meeting must be scheduled before you can record meeting 
comments from the web.
After you record a meeting comment, the audio file is associated with the meeting 
and users can access it from the web and by phone.
To Record a Meeting Comment
Step 1
Sign in to Cisco Unified MeetingPlace Web Conferencing. 
Step 2
From the Welcome page, enter the meeting ID of the meeting for which you want 
to record a meeting comment, then click Attend Meeting
Step 3
From the Meeting Information page, click the Attachments/Recordings icon and 
go to the Meeting Comments section. 
Step 4
To record a meeting comment or message by phone, click Call Me.
Step 5
Verify your phone number, then click OK. The system calls you at this number if 
you have outdial privileges.
Step 6
To access MeetingNotes, answer your phone and press 1.
Step 7
To record a meeting comment, press 5.
Step 8
Follow the prompts to record a meeting comment. This comment is posted to the 
web for others to access.
